NASSAU, The Bahamas — The Bahamas’ tourism brand remains robust and resilient in the wake of crime reports, according to the Hon. Chester Cooper, Deputy Prime Minister and Minister of Tourism, Investments and Aviation. Speaking in the House of Assembly, Cooper addressed the recent Travel Advisory Update and the media coverage surrounding it. Although the U.S. Department of State reissued a Level 2 Travel Advisory for The Bahamas on January 26, 2024, cautioning travelers to exercise care due to a wave of crime in non-tourist areas of New Providence, the Deputy Prime Minister assured that the advisory is not new and many popular destinations share the Level 2 classification.

Prime Minister and Minister of Finance, the Hon. Philip Davis, released an official statement affirming that The Bahamas remains a safe destination for tourists. Cooper echoed this sentiment, reporting that the country’s tourism brand continues to thrive despite some negative impacts resulting from the advisory. In fact, January 2024 saw an increase in arrivals compared to the same period in 2023.

Cooper emphasized the government’s proactive approach in addressing visitor concerns and mitigating the impact of negative media coverage. The Ministry of Tourism, Investments, and Aviation has been collecting data from various sources, utilizing advanced technologies and analytics to better understand the situation. The comprehensive analysis has provided valuable insights into the dynamics at play following the advisory, enabling the development of a targeted strategy that is already yielding positive results.

In addition to data-driven measures, the Ministry is focused on open communication and collaboration with key stakeholders in the travel industry. Through extensive outreach efforts, including paid ads, webinars, and in-person meetings, they are disseminating accurate information to address apprehension among wholesalers, tour operators, and consortia. The aim is to reassure partners and stakeholders of the safety and allure of The Bahamas as a premier travel destination.

Cooper acknowledged the spikes in negative press coverage and social media engagement following the State Department advisory and assault allegations. However, by February 7, 2024, overall coverage had returned nearly to pre-advisory levels. The Minister emphasized that while challenges remain, The Bahamas’ tourism sector is resilient and remains attractive to visitors.
